We grew up on the legend of the Dutch as “Righteous Among the Nations,” heroes who helped save Jews during World War II. However, the truth is starkly different. Many Dutch citizens betrayed Jews to the Nazis, exposing their hiding places….
75% of Dutch Jews were murdered in the Holocaust, a greater percentage than in any other country in Occupied Europe. But the myth of the Dutch as “righteous Gentiles” has continued, as if those who helped hide Anne Frank’s family were representative of he Dutch, when such people were very rare. More Dutch were like the person who reported the Frank family’s whereabouts to the Dutch police, who were charged by their Nazi overseers with finding Jews in hiding.
